A cozy bed is one of the few purchases that can actually improve your cat’s daily life, and it doesn’t have to cost a fortune. Budget cat beds now include clever self-warming liners, calming donut shapes, and plush caves that mimic a den, all for a fraction of what premium brands charge. The trick is knowing which features matter most for your cat’s sleeping style and your laundry routine. When shopping on a budget, prioritize machine-washable covers, durable stitching, and a shape that suits your cat’s habits, bolster for head support, donut for curling, or cave for burrowing. Avoid beds that rely on plugs or batteries at this price point; passive self-warming or thick fleece is more reliable and easier to maintain.
